Mirpuri's shove rewarded on flop against Chun

The saying goes that one must win the races to progress well in tournaments and that holds true for Singapore's Rishi Mirpuri as he re-raised all-in for his remaining 95,000 against the HJ raise of Korean Chun Jun Beum to 12,000.
Mirpuri reveals his A♣ Q♥ while Chun tables J♦ J♠ .
The flop immediately answers the Singaporean's preflop prayers as it goes 9♥ 2♦ Q♣ . However the turn brings the K♦ to add more outs for Chun.
The river blanks out, though, as the 7♣ arrives and ends up crippling the Korean's stack.

Chen eliminated by Chun's hidden set

Folded to him on the CO, Korea's Chun Jun Beum limps and when the action gets to Chen Zhen of China in the BB, he raises all-in for his last 70,000. Chun calls the shove.
Chen shows K♥ Q♠ while Chun is coin flipping with 5♦ 5♠ .
The flop gave Chun an almost decisive edge: 5♥ K♠ 2♦ with the Chinese player now requiring running cards to survive.
The turn is the 3♥ which makes Chen drawing dead and the river of the 4♣ made it official.

Patterson crippled in outdraw

2-time Super Stack champion Ashley Patterson of England raised from the HJ and got a call from China's Liu Zhiqiang then Korean Chun Jun Beum went over the top all-in for 91,500. Patterson also shoved as Liu folded.
Chun showed A♠ Q♥ while Patterson flipped over a made hand in T♣ T♠ .
The succeeding runout went in favor of the Korean: A♣ 3♣ 4♦ K♠ A♦ .
Chun got the double up he needed but Patterson is now down to less than four BBs.

Liu hits Chun with top pair

Liu Zhiqiang of China raises from UTG and gets a caller in the HJ in Korea's Chun Jun Beum.
The flop comes 2♣ 3♠ T♣ as Liu leads out for 6,500. Chun calls.
The turn is the 7♦ and Liu keeps applying the pressure with a bet of 15,000. Chun still calls.
The river is the 3♥ and this time both players check.
Liu tables Q♥ T♥ for top pair on the flop. Chun mucks but takes a substantial hit to his already dwindling stack.

David pushes two out of pot

Filipino pro Renniel Galvez opens from UTG for 2,500 and gets re-raised by Korea's Chun Jun Beum for 7,500 in the HJ. Another local bet in Rene Mar David puts more pressure by 4-betting from the SB for 17,000. Both Galvez and Chun call.
The flop goes A♠ Q♠ 3♠ as David continues his bombardment for just 5,000. Galvez calls but Chun gets out of the way.
The turn is the 3♣ and David this time fires 10,000. Galvez decides to fold and the sheer aggression gives the pot to the Filipino grinder.
